I have real trouble with only one user account , Mac Air OS Mavericks +Outlook2011/14.4.4 + Exchange 2010 SP1. You can see New email messages after few hours and Outlook 2011 client keep updating local all the time.
Observations:
-- On the Exchange 2010 the user's email account size is 4.9GB, but Main Identity on the Outlook2011 is 8.2GB
-- Add second/different user account to the same Outlook 2011 and Second account working just fine...
-- I have more MAC's and Outlook 2011 + Exchange 2010 users (about the same size 3-5GB) and they all working fine.
-- OWA working fine.
1. Rebuild Main identity not working to fix the problem.
2. Outlook 2011 Re-installation and start with new Main identity recreate the previous state and didn't fix the problem.
3. Format different MACbook and install fresh OS and Outlook 2011, create the same user account and not fix the problem,recreates the same state - You can see New email messages after few hours and Outlook 2011 client keep updating local all the time.
4. Create the same user account on the Windows PC+Outlook 2013, WORKING FINE.
5. On Exchange 2010 site - run in PowerShell the cmdlet - New-MailboxRepairRequest and completed successfully WITHOUT ERRORS Reports (NO 10062 report was created).
